College Campuses Should Not Become Bastions of Hate
As a graduate of a major American university where pro-Palestinian protests and anti-Semitic rhetoric have taken place, I feel compelled to make known how repugnant I find the expressions of antisemitism on many college campuses. I abhor just as much expressions of anti-Moslem sentiment and violence, such as the injuries suffered by a Palestinian student, a student at my alma mater. The Hamas-Israeli war has elicited strong feelings from many people — but strong feelings are not an excuse for using hateful and stereotypical language about Jews and Moslems.
